Pro II: Eingangsmodule
P2_Burst_Init
Speicher in Abschnitte
aufteilen
Taktrate
78
Achten Sie darauf, dass der Lesebefehl zu der eingestellten Anzahl der Kanäle
passt, beispielsweise
P2_Burst_Read_Unpacked4
näle).
Sie können den Modulspeicher in mehrere Abschnitte für verschiedene
Burst-Messreihen einteilen. Nur einer der Speicherabschnitte kann jeweils aktiv,
also mit
P2_Burst_Init
Die Länge
buffer_length
buffer_length
Bei zeitgesteuerter Taktrate wird der Takt der Burst-Messungen vom Timer des
Moduls gesteuert; in diesem Fall legt
Bei extern gesteuerter Taktrate löst jedes Event-Signal eine Burst-Messung
aus; beachten Sie die Einstellung mit P2_Event_Config. Die maximale Tak-
trate beträgt 50MHz. Burst-Messreihen auf mehreren Modulen können mit
synchronisiert werden.
Sync_Mode
Siehe auch
P2_Burst_CRead_Pos_Unpacked1, P2_Burst_CRead_Pos_Unpacked2,
Burst_CRead_Pos_Unpacked4,
P2_Burst_CRead_Unpacked1, P2_Burst_CRead_Unpacked2,
CRead_Unpacked4, P2_Burst_CRead_Unpacked8,
P2_Burst_Read, P2_Burst_Read_Index, P2_Burst_Read_Unpacked1,
Burst_Read_Unpacked2, P2_Burst_Read_Unpacked4,
Unpacked8
P2_Burst_Start, P2_Burst_Status, P2_Burst_Stop, P2_Read_ADC,
Mode
Gültig für
AIn-F-4/14 Rev. E, AIn-F-4/16 Rev. E, AIn-F-8/14 Rev. E, AIn-F-8/16 Rev. E
Beispiel
Für Module AIn-F-x/14 siehe auch das Beispiel für Kontinuierliche Messwertwandlung
(Pro II):
"1 Kanal
wandeln" auf
#Include
ADwinPro_All.Inc
#Define
module
4
Dim
Data_1[1000]
As Long
Dim
pattern
As Long
Init:
REM Initiate continuous burst sequence, channel 1 using 250ns/
REM /500ns period duration, save 2^26 samples from address 0
REM Period duration depends on module type, see parameter pulses
P2_Burst_Init
(module, 1, 0, 67108864, 25, 010b)
REM Start burst sequence
pattern
= Shift_Left(1, module-1)
P2_Burst_Start(pattern)
Processdelay
=
10000000
Event:
REM Read last 1000 samples from channel (slowly) and store
REM in Data_1
P2_Burst_CRead_Unpacked1(module, 1000, Data_1, 1, 1)
initialisiert sein und Messwerte speichern.
eines Speicherabschnitts in Longs ist
1
Anzahl Kanäle
buffer_count
2
die Taktrate fest.
pulses
P2_Burst_CRead_Pos_Unpacked8
P2_Set_Average_Filter
Seite
2099.
'access single module only
ADwin-Pro II Software, Handbuch Apr. 2021
ADwin
für channels=15 (4 Ka-
P2_
P2_
P2_Burst_
P2_
P2_Burst_Read_
P2_Sync_